Slab Contrasted Rolo 13 is a very bold, wide, low contrast, upright, normal x-height font visually similar to 'Equip Slab' by Hoftype, 'Weekly' by Los Andes, and 'Museo Slab' and 'Museo Slab Rounded' by exljbris (names referenced only for comparison).

A very heavy slab-serif with broad proportions and compact inner counters. The serifs are thick and largely rectangular, often bracketed into the stems, creating a sturdy, poster-like silhouette. Curves are full and slightly flattened at terminals, and joins show subtle notches and corner cut-ins that give an ink-trap-like, carved quality in tight spaces. Overall rhythm is dense and even, with wide bowls and strong horizontals that keep the texture dark and steady across lines.

Best suited to headlines and short emphatic text where mass and presence are desirable, such as posters, display advertising, storefront signage, and packaging. It can also work for logo wordmarks or badges when a sturdy, vintage slab-serif voice is needed, but the dense color makes it less ideal for long-form reading at small sizes.

The font reads as bold, upbeat, and self-assured, with a distinctly retro, print-forward attitude. Its chunky slabs and generous curves feel friendly rather than severe, suggesting classic signage and headline typography with a touch of playful ruggedness.

The design appears intended to deliver maximum impact with a classic slab-serif voice—combining strong, rectangular serifs with softened curves and compact counters to stay readable while feeling bold and approachable in display settings.

Lowercase forms are compact and robust, with short extenders and rounded shapes that maintain a consistent dark color. Numerals are heavy and highly legible at display sizes, matching the letterforms’ blocky weight and squared-off serif treatment.
